Liz Piazza Seeks Pa 165th Seat

Liz Piazza Seeks Pa 165th Seat — Liz Piazza, the Republican seeking to unseat Democrat incumbent Jen O’Mara in the 165th District Pennsylvania House, was introduced, last night, Jan. 25, at the monthly meeting of the Springfield Republican Party.

She is a grandmother and small businesswoman who has had a long-stint in Delaware County government.

Township Commissioner Jeff Rudolph says Springfield has been experiencing an inordinate amount of car break-ins. The perpetrators are being arrested and they are found to be residents of New York and northern New Jersey.

Rudolph said they are illegal immigrants who have been recruited by a criminal organization.

He says the operation has one person going through unlocked cars and leaving valuables at the curb to be picked up by a partner.

He says locking the car doors at night is a strong deterrant.

GOP Chairman Mike Puppio said the almost 70-year-old township building on Powell Road will soon be renovated. He said there is no need to replace the functional building although the police department is expected to get an expansion.
